WebJul 13, 2015 · The two-chamber underwater seal pleural drain. This system separates the fluid collection chamber from the water seal chamber. That way, there is still an underwater seal to prevent the re-entrainment of air, and pleural fluid can collect in the first chamber without affecting the depth of the underwater seal. WebCheck the drain is swinging or bubbling. Where the chest drain tubes enters the bottle of water, it should either be swinging or bubbling, depending on whether the patient has fluid or air (respectively) in their pleural space. WebWhat is swinging and bubbling chest drain? Fluid within the tube should swing with respiration due to changes in intra-pleural pressure. With normal respiration, the fluid should rise on inspiration and fall on expiration. Bubbling and swinging are both dependant on an intact underwater seal and a patent tube.
